Just thinking outside the box here, but maybe the filter on the agar lid is a good thing?

Seeing as we know that myc / shrooms need and want oxygen at all stages of development, maybe a filter on the agar plate lid would help in growing out the myc in a more expeditious fashion? There is of course the higher potential for contam, but whatever. Has anyone experimented with this?

Roger Rabbit's video is good for pouring agar. I use no pours because they are reusable and easy to work with. Storage is the downside, I always have over 100 plates taking up space in my closet. 100 snack containers is some cubic footage lol.
